Question 1110645: A family plans to drive 856 km to their holiday home.
a) At what speed should they travel on average if they want to get there in 10 hours?
b) they left at 6am and arrived at 8pm.How long did the trip take?
c) Calculate their average speed( 1 decimal place)
d) How far could they have travelled at the speed in question c if they only drove for the original 10 hours planned? ( answer to nearest km)

A family plans to drive 856 km to their holiday home.

a)  At what speed should they travel on average if they want to get there in 10 hours?


    - To answer this question, divide miles by hours.



b)  they left at 6am and arrived at 8pm.  How long did the trip take?


    - Look on the face of the watch and answer on your own.


      Six hours before noon and 8 hours after.




c)  Calculate their average speed( 1 decimal place)


      - I assume you completed n.b).


        Then divide miles by your time value from the question b).  Do it on your own.



d)  How far could they have travelled at the speed in question c if they only drove for the original 10 hours planned? ( answer to nearest km)


    - To answer this question, multiply the speed of the question c)  by 10 hours.
